Overview Ferzer 5 Injection

Iron deficiency anemia, characterized by insufficient red blood cells due to low iron levels, is treated with Ferzer 5 Injection. This iron supplement is administered intravenously via slow infusion by a healthcare professional. Dosage and frequency are determined by your physician based on your anemia's severity. Concurrent consumption of an iron-rich diet, including foods like lentils, spinach, beans, eggs, dried fruits, and meats, is beneficial. Common side effects encompass altered taste perception, elevated blood pressure, nausea, and injection site inflammation. Rapid infusion may induce temporary hypotension. Your doctor will monitor for allergic reactions (shortness of breath, dizziness, discomfort, hives, facial/lingual/throat swelling). Report persistent or bothersome side effects. This injection is contraindicated if your anemia isn't iron-deficiency related. Inform your physician of pre-existing conditions like rheumatoid arthritis, asthma, allergies, hypertension, or liver disease, as these may influence treatment. Pregnancy and breastfeeding safety remains undetermined; seek medical counsel. Regular blood tests will assess your iron levels, treatment progress, and potential side effects. Moderating alcohol intake during treatment is recommended.

How Ferzer 5 Injection works:

Ferzer 5 Injection treats iron deficiency anemia. This medication restores your body's iron levels, crucial for producing red blood cells and the oxygen-carrying protein hemoglobin.
